Bank Of America Common Stock Net 2010-2024 | BAC

Bank Of America common stock net from 2010 to 2024. Common stock net can be defined as the value of common equity ownership.
  • Bank Of America common stock net for the quarter ending June 30, 2024 was $51.376B, a 10.29% decline year-over-year.
  • Bank Of America common stock net for 2023 was $56.365B, a 4.39% decline from 2022.
  • Bank Of America common stock net for 2022 was $58.953B, a 5.52% decline from 2021.
  • Bank Of America common stock net for 2021 was $62.398B, a 27.43% decline from 2020.

Bank of America Corp. is one of the largest financial holding companies in the U.S. It has 5 business units: Consumer Banking, comprising Deposits & Consumer Lending businesses, provides credit, banking and investment products and services. Global Wealth & Investment Management, comprising Merrill Lynch Global Wealth Management and U.S. Trust, Bank of America Private Wealth Management, offers wealth structuring, trust and banking needs and specialty asset management services. Global Banking, including Global Corporate Banking, Global Commercial Banking, Business Banking and Global Investment Banking, provides lending-related products and services, integrated working capital management and treasury solutions, and underwriting and advisory services. Global Markets offers sales & trading, market-making, financing, securities clearing, settlement and custody, and risk-management services. All Other comprises ALM activities, equity investments, the international consumer card business, liquidating businesses, etc.
